Characteristics of triglyceride drugs and lipid management strategies

Triglyceride-lowering drugs are mainly fibrates, which lower triglycerides (TG) and raise HDL-C by activating PPARα. Niacin is rarely used due to side effects and insufficient evidence-based support. High-purity fish oil is suitable for mild to moderate dyslipidemia. Liver and muscle safety should be monitored when using combination therapy.

Lipid characteristics and intensive lipid-regulating strategies in familial hypercholesterolemia

Familial hypercholesterolemia is a hereditary lipid metabolism disorder characterized by extremely elevated LDL-C and early-onset coronary heart disease. Treatment should begin in adolescence with statins, often requiring combination therapy or plasma exchange. Strict lipid management can significantly reduce the risk of cardiovascular events.

Treatment goals and medication strategies for dyslipidemia in diabetic patients

Dyslipidemia in diabetic patients is characterized by high triglycerides (TG) and low HDL-C, but the primary goal of lipid-lowering therapy remains reducing LDL-C. Individuals over 40 years of age should aim to control their LDL-C below 2.6 mmol/L, and those with cardiovascular disease require even stricter lipid management.

At what blood lipid levels should medication be started? Timing and classification of lipid-lowering drugs.

If blood lipids remain uncontrolled after 3 to 6 months of therapeutic lifestyle intervention, lipid-lowering drug therapy should be initiated. Statins are the first-line treatment for lowering cholesterol, while fibrates are the primary choice for severe hypertriglyceridemia. Proper medication use is crucial for controlling blood lipids and preventing arteriosclerosis.
